Device Features
ƒ Fully Qualified Bluetooth v2.0+EDR
ƒ Enhanced Data Rate (EDR) compliant with
v2.0.E.2 of specification for both 2Mbps and
3Mbps modulation modes
ƒ Full Speed Bluetooth Operation with Full Piconet
Support
ƒ Scatternet Support
ƒ 1.8V core, 1.8 to 3.6V I/O
www.DataSheet4U.ƒcom Low Power 1.8V operation
ƒ 8 x 8mm 96-ball TFBGA and 6 x 6mm 96-ball
VFBGA Package options
ƒ Minimum External Components
ƒ Integrated 1.8V Regulator
ƒ USB and Dual UART Ports
ƒ Support for 802.11 Co-Existence
ƒ Support for 8Mbit External Flash
ƒ RoHS Compliant
General Description
_äìÉ`çêÉ»QJbñíÉêå~ä is a single chip radio and
baseband IC for Bluetooth 2.4GHz systems including
enhanced data rates (EDR) to 3Mbps.
BC417143B interfaces to 8Mbit of external Flash
memory. When used with the CSR Bluetooth
software stack, it provides a fully compliant Bluetooth
system to v2.0 of the specification for data and voice
communications..

BlueCore4-External has been designed to reduce the
number of external components required which
ensures production costs are minimised. The device
incorporates auto-calibration and built in self test
(BIST) routines to simplify development, type
approval and production test.
All hardware and device firmware is fully compliant
with the Bluetooth v2.0 + EDR specification (all
mandatory and optional features). To improve the
performance of both Bluetooth and 802.11b/g
co-located systems a wide range of co-existence
features are available including two types of
hardware signalling: basic activity signalling and Intel
WCS activity and channel signalling.
